Bridge and Lock Tender Salary in Southwestern Wisconsin nonmetropolitan area, Wisconsin

The annual salary statistics of bridge and lock tenders in Southwestern Wisconsin nonmetropolitan area, Wisconsin is shown in Table 1. The wage data of bridge and lock tenders in Southwestern Wisconsin nonmetropolitan area is based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].

Table 1. Annual Salary of Bridge and Lock Tenders in Southwestern Wisconsin nonmetropolitan area, Wisconsin

Percentile BracketAverage Annual Salary
10th Percentile Wage
$50,560
25th Percentile Wage
$62,650
50th Percentile Wage
$67,350
75th Percentile Wage
$70,350
90th Percentile Wage
$70,350

Table 1 shows the average annual salary for bridge and lock tenders in Southwestern Wisconsin nonmetropolitan area, Wisconsin in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$70,350.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$67,350.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ent earners is $50,560.
